首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python的`os.system`是否会抛出异常?

os.system函数是Python标准库中的一个函数,用于执行操作系统命令。它会调用操作系统的命令解释器来执行指定的命令,并返回命令的执行结果。

在使用os.system函数时,如果执行的命令成功完成,即命令的返回值为0,则os.system函数不会抛出异常,而是返回0。如果执行的命令失败,即命令的返回值非零,则os.system函数会抛出OSError异常。

需要注意的是,os.system函数在执行命令时会阻塞当前进程,直到命令执行完成才会继续执行后续代码。因此,在使用os.system函数时,应该考虑命令执行的时间和可能的阻塞对程序的影响。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分7秒

day16_异常处理/14-尚硅谷-Java语言基础-重写方法异常抛出的规则

6分7秒

day16_异常处理/14-尚硅谷-Java语言基础-重写方法异常抛出的规则

6分7秒

day16_异常处理/14-尚硅谷-Java语言基础-重写方法异常抛出的规则

8分29秒

068异常处理之后做些什么_try语句的完全体_最终_finally

180
14分6秒

第十九章:字节码指令集与解析举例/60-抛出异常指令

6分3秒

Python之Anaconda下载及安装详解(无坑版教程)

13分40秒

SOLIDWORKS Flow Simulation在LED灯具行业的应用(二)

9分32秒

SOLIDWORKS Flow Simulation在LED灯具行业的应用(三)

8分57秒

SOLIDWORKS Flow Simulation在LED灯具行业的应用(四)

5分51秒

067_如何处理各种可能的异常_try_except_Error

224
4分50秒

Python系列安装PyCharm详解(无坑版)

1分8秒

抢不到冰墩墩?用Python自己做一个!

领券